Soldiers from U.S. Army Cyber Command's 780th Military Intelligence Brigade conduct cyberspace operations at the National Training Center at Fort Irwin, Calif., Aug. 10. Elements of U.S. Army Cyber Command participated in the NTC training rotation for the 1st Armored Brigade Combat Team, 1st Infantry Division, as part of the ongoing ARCYBER-led Cyber Support to Corps and Below pilot program. o read about CSCB's role in the rotation, go to www.army.mil/article/173344. ‘MMIF 2010' is the second edition of an annual film festival in 3D cyberspace with a screening in physical space ('RL'). A seven hour movie marathon with a two hour afterparty. MMIF 2010 can also be followed on the web via live stream broadcasts.

 

The MMIF is a celebration of ‘Machinima’: a new cinematic art form, created with virtual worlds and video games. On 3D Internet platforms like Second Life, any kind of movie sets can be build for very low costs. The MMIF aims to bring machinima to a wider audience, online – and offline. Machinima artists from all over the world are present in real time at the virtual MMIF Theatre. They present over 50 short films and have talks with other machinimatographers and an international audience.

 

Audience in Amsterdam can follow the MMIF event projected live on a big screen at the Planetart Medialab Artspace. They can bring their own laptop computers to interact with the show on the big screen. Free wireless Internet and electricity is provided. No entrance fee at Planetart, however tickets are required - reservations must be made via email. Details at MMIF.org

 

The MMIF is a volunteer-run non-profit collaboration of MaMachinima with Planetart, UrbanResort, Meta.Live.Nu, Pop Art Lab, VMax, Ystreams.TV, Metaworld Broadcasting, MetaMeets, AviewTV, Gallery Fermate, and many volunteers. MMIF 2010 is financed by donations and gifts. Virtual land sponsored by Linden Lab. The MMIF was initiated by the Dutch Film maker Chantal Harvey.

Airmen assigned to the 175th Cyberspace Operations Group work at computer terminals at Martin State Air National Guard Base, Middle River, Maryland on June 20, 2023. The Airmen are team members assisting with Project Vormsi, a project in which they collaborated with their Estonian counterparts to help build an information sharing platform between the two partner countries to ensure better security and information sharing for cyber threats. Col. Jori Robinson commands the 175th Cyberspace Operations Group of the Maryland Air National Guard, at Warfield Air National Guard Base, Middle River, Md., Dec. 2, 2017. Robinson believes the experience her Airmen gain from defensive cyber-security efforts in the civilian world greatly benefit, both defensive and offensive, Air Force cyber missions.
